648.45 648.45(1) (1) Information. A permittee and a person attempting to acquire or having control of a permittee, shall report to the commissioner the information concerning the permittee, its affiliates, and the person attempting to acquire control of the permittee that the commissioner requires by rule. The commissioner may promulgate rules prescribing the timing of reports under this subsection, including requiring periodic reporting and the form and procedure for filing reports. 648.45(2) (2) Report for affiliates. The permittee may report on behalf of all affiliated entities if it provides all the information that would be required if each affiliate reported separately. 648.45(3) (3) Consent to jurisdiction.
